Basically call telecom/an ISP. If there's a waiting list, then you'll just have to wait.

If you're on an exchange that is ULL with other ISPs gear in it, you could call said ISPs and ask. If it's all just telecom wholesale gear, no ISP will be able to hook you up. You'll just have to go on the waiting list.
